Malcolm Movers charges a base rate of $200 per move plus $150 per hour and $2 per mile. Write a program named MoveEstimator that
jeka94

Answer:

import java.util.Scanner;

public class MoveEstimator

{

public static void main(String[] args) {

   

    Scanner input = new Scanner(System.in);

    final int BASE_RATE = 200, RATE_PER_HOUR = 150, RATE_PER_MILE = 2;

    int hours, miles;

    double totalFee = 0.0;

   

 System.out.print("Enter the number of hours for a job: ");

 hours = input.nextInt();

 System.out.print("Enter the number of miles: ");

 miles = input.nextInt();

 

 totalFee = BASE_RATE + (hours * RATE_PER_HOUR) + (miles * RATE_PER_MILE);

 System.out.printf("For a move taking %d hours and going %d miles the estimate is $%.2f", hours, miles, totalFee);

}

}

Explanation:

*The code is in Java.

Create the Scanner object to be able to get input

Initialize the constant values using final keyword, BASE_RATE, RATE_PER_HOUR, RATE_PER_MILE

Declare the variables, hours, miles, totalFee

Ask the user to enter the hours and miles

Calculate the totalFee, add BASE_RATE, multiplication of  hours and RATE_PER_HOUR, multiplication of  miles and RATE_PER_MILE

Print the output as in required format
